Title:iBeacon technology in the development of mobile applications
Abstract:
iBeacon technology, made possible by BLE, enables mobile application developers to base their applications on proximity. We would like to know how proximity can be integrated in the development of mobile applications. In the thesis we take a deeper look at iBeacon technology where monitoring and ranging are examined and the differences between location and proximity explained. Available options used for the configuration of iBeacons are also presented. Then two existing iBeacon applications are analyzed. Following that different use cases are listed and sorted into three groups. Large scale iBeacon deployment options are presented and examined. Lastly an Android and an iOS application which use iBeacon technology for displaying patient data are developed. A comparison between the development of iBeacon applications on both platforms is made based on the development of the applications. At the end the developed application are analyzed with the use of a SWOT analysis.
